Den skaldede frisør (Love Is All You Need)
2012
****
Director: Susanne Bier
Cast: Pierce Brosnan, Trine Dyrholm, Kim Bodnia, Paprika Steen, Sebastian Jessen, Molly Blixt Egelind, Christiane Schaumburg-Müller, Micky Skeel Hansen

Just when Ida has finished her breast cancer treatment, she walks in on her cheating husband Leif. With her life is turmoil, she travels to Italy to her daughter's wedding, where her gentle and eternally optimistic personality begins to work its magic on the groom's disgruntled widower dad Philip. On the surface, this Danish romantic comedy is pretty much as predictable and formulaic as its Hollywood counterparts, but it charmed me with its believable grown-up love story. The characters are human with warts and all, and the script tackles various real-life issues without prejudice, which give the film added credibility. The exception to this is Leif, who is sadly just a plot device rather than a person Ida could have spent 20 years with. Trine Dyrholm and Pierce Brosnan are both excellent.
